From 260b002fc017c4bf24ec72c4739d11babe9e1a99 Mon Sep 17 00:00:00 2001 From: weidai Date: Fri, 21 Nov 2008 03:05:32 +0000 Subject: fixes for GCC 4.3.2 (reports from Chris Morgan and DiegoT) git-svn-id: svn://svn.code.sf.net/p/cryptopp/code/trunk/c5@422 57ff6487-cd31-0410-9ec3-f628ee90f5f0 --- secblock.h |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'secblock.h') diff --git a/secblock.h b/secblock.h index aecd4d4..3d309e6 100644 --- a/secblock.h +++ b/secblock.h @@ -130,7 +130,7 @@ public: void deallocate(void *p, size_type n) { - memset(p, 0, n*sizeof(T)); + memset_z(p, 0, n*sizeof(T)); if (T_Align16 && n*sizeof(T) >= 16) { @@ -288,7 +288,7 @@ public: { m_ptr = m_alloc.allocate(len, NULL); if (t == NULL) - memset(m_ptr, 0, len*sizeof(T)); + memset_z(m_ptr, 0, len*sizeof(T)); else memcpy(m_ptr, t, len*sizeof(T)); } -- cgit v1.2.1